Stephen King’s End of Watch, the final installment in the Bill Hodges trilogy, delivers a chilling blend of detective fiction and supernatural horror. Critics have praised the novel for its intense suspense and seamless fusion of genres. The story centers on Brady Hartsfield, the notorious “Mercedes Killer,” who, despite being in a vegetative state for years, has developed sinister psychic powers. From his hospital bed, he manipulates others into committing suicide, setting off a deadly chain of events.

Retired detective Bill Hodges and his partner, Holly Gibney, return to confront this unprecedented threat. As the stakes escalate, they must race against time to stop Hartsfield’s revenge, which threatens not only their lives but also the entire city.

Critics commend King for delivering a satisfying and nerve-wracking conclusion to the trilogy, highlighting his mastery of psychological tension and character development. End of Watch has been described as a gripping exploration of vulnerability, resilience, and the enduring battle between good and evil.
